Ladies and gentlemen. This fight is 3 rounds, in the lightweight division.
Introducing the fighter to my left, fighting out of the red corner.
With a record of 5 - 0 - 0, fighting out of Montreal, Chris Frost!
And introducing the fighter to my right, fighting out of the blue corner.
With a record of 2 - 4 - 0, fighting out of New York, Paul Westbrook!
The judges for this bout are Columbo Gatti, Russell Pearce and Dean Styles.




The bell rings for round one and we are underway!
Frost misses with an uppercut.
Frost looks to land a left hand but Westbrook moved out of range nicely.
Westbrook is loading up here, looking for a big counter of his own.
Frost seems to be moving with more speed, compared to his last bout. He must have been working on that in the gym.
Westbrook throws a push kick but Frost slaps the foot to one side.
Westbrook shoots in for a takedown. He's persisting with it as Frost sprawls well. Frost wins this battle and keeps the fight standing. Westbrook gets slowly back to his feet.
A counter left hand to the body from Frost misses its target.
Westbrook darts in looking for a takedown but Frost gets double underhooks and turns Westbrook into the cage.

Westbrook feints and then dives in with a takedown. That was a long way out but the feint bought him enough time to close the distance and complete the takedown. Now we'll play guard for a bit and see who can get the better of that position.
We've had a slow start to the round here - hopefully the action picks up.
Westbrook pressing down on his opponent's thigh, looking to pass guard. Frost is keeping the position for now.
Westbrook trying to control but Frost is working from the bottom.

Frost working for a triangle but Westbrook defends it easily.

That's one minute gone in the round.
Frost bucks up whilst keeping hold of a body lock, managing to reverse the position. Now he's in top in Westbrook's guard.


Frost thinks about going for a leg but decides against it, in order to maintain the position.

Frost is holding a leg here, probably looking for an ankle lock - he drops back and goes for it! Westbrook is in trouble! Is it all over??? No! Westbrook has escaped and now he's on top!


Frost is active off his back here, looking for submissions.
Westbrook would like to get this fight back to the feet but can't get free from the closed guard.

That's two minutes gone in the round.

Frost is looking for a triangle but Westbrook pushes his legs off easily.
The ref warns both fighters not to hold the cage as they work up against the meshing.

Westbrook got a little sloppy there for a moment and Frost has worked his way into a loose triangle - can he finish it?! No, Westbrook has managed to get both his arms back between Frost's legs - danger averted.
Westbrook lands a nice shot whilst sitting in his opponent's guard.
Frost keeping moving, preventing Westbrook from controlling successfully.

Frost throws his legs up looking for a submission but Westbrook uses it to pass to side control.
Westbrook working away diligently from side control. Landing strikes effectively there - that will score him some points on the judges scorecards.
Frost gets one leg under and gets the fight to half guard.
Westbrook sitting and controlling from the half guard.
The fighters are going at a pretty good pace and they're both starting to sweat now.
Frost trying to keep hold of his opponent's head but Westbrook manages to pass to mount!

That's three minutes gone in the round.
Westbrook pausing momentarily but resumes with a couple of decent strikes that do a bit of damage.
Frost in a bad spot here, taking shots to the head.

Westbrook has hold of Frost's left arm, perhaps looking for a submission. The two fighters tussle over control of the isolated limb and Frost manages to get his arm back to his side and away from danger.
Frost bucks up and manages to get a nice reversal! He's in guard on the top - nicely done!
Frost throws a big elbow that misses.
Westbrook really doesn't want to stay on the ground with Frost. If he can't get it back to his feet, it's only a matter of time before he'll be tapping out.
Frost with a flurry of punches that miss.
Frost looking to pass the guard.

That's four minutes gone in the round.
Westbrook seems keen to control rather than go for a submission, at least for now.
Westbrook wants to stand but Frost is controlling the position.
Frost won't allow Westbrook to sweep him here.
Westbrook working the defensive guard well to avoid strikes from Frost.
Frost stopping the sweep attempt from Westbrook.

Westbrook wants to stand and escape. He's got his foot on Frost's hips, looking to push off. But Frost grabs a hold of the leg and drops back for an ankle lock! It's hard to tell if he's got it. Both fighters look composed - OH, not anymore they don't! Westbrook screams like a kid who's trapped his fingers in the car door and taps out! Yikes, that must have hurt - hopefully it's not snapped anything!

Ladies and gentlemen, after 4:55 of round 1, we have a winner by way of Submission (Heel Hook). Chris Frost!
